### Step 4: Configure Digest Scheduling

With the Mailloom workers deployed, you now need to enable batch email digest scheduling. Take care here: if the cron window overlaps the nightly archive job, digests will silently queue without sending. Verify the scheduler lock is released from the previous step before proceeding, and double-check the timezone handling for the Varros region cluster. Apply the configuration values shown below exactly as written.

service settings:
[sorys]
port = 8000
team = eliius
host = sorys.novacstack.example
region = south-3
access_code = ac_f66665
timeout_ms = 250

This page documents the guardrails on bulk edit operations in Ledgerview, relevant to release sign-off. Bulk edits are chunked server-side, and each chunk runs in its own transaction so a partial failure never leaves rows half-updated. Oversized selections are rejected before any write begins, and a per-operator concurrency cap prevents overlapping bulk jobs from contending on the same table. These limits have been stable for three releases; any change requires a migration note. The enforced constants are as follows.

constants for yaduf-fahag:
BUDGETS = {
    "kelix": 528,
    "briwyn": 734,
}

## Break-Glass: Ostrell Bloom Filter Tier

The Ostrell cache layer places a bloom filter in front of the Kermode key-value store to suppress lookups for absent keys. If the filter saturates, false positives climb and read latency degrades sharply. Rebuilding requires the maintenance console, which is gated. Should the on-call rotation be unreachable, open the break-glass console using the recovery passphrase below.

recovery phrase for fajeg-kawep: druix-gorius-briax-ulaeth-fraox-lammir-pelox-jormir-pelwyn-julir